Abstract

The invention relates to a process and an electronic circuit for generating current / voltage pulses, particularly for the generation of ignition sparks in combustion machines, with a continuous voltage source (1), at least one battery charging energy (4), particularly a first capacitor (4), connected particularly at a distance from the poles (2,3) of the DC voltage source (1), at least one switching element (5) controllable / activable and at least one device (6) operated with the generated pulses, the circuit having at least one other energy accumulator (7), particularly a second capacitor (7), connected in series with at least one switching element (5) , particularly a switching element (5) that can be controlled and activated and with the device (6) operated by pulses and can therefore be connected via at least one switching element with the poles (2,3) of the energy accumulator (4) load, with energy electrical power can be supplied in the process of charging / discharging at least one of the other energy accumulators (7) to the device (6).
